Quick 20 Minute Stovetop Macaroni

A rich and creamy homemade macaroni and cheese made entirely on the stovetop in just twenty minutes.

Ingredients

  • 8 ounces Elbow Macaroni
  • 2 cups Sharp Cheddar Cheese, shredded
  • 0.5 cup Whole Milk
  • 2 tablespoons Unsalted Butter
  • 2 tablespoons All-purpose Flour
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on Black Pepper
  • 0.25 teaspoon Garlic Powder
  • 0.125 teaspoon Smoked Paprika(optional)
  • 0.25 teaspoon Ground Mustard

Instructions

  1. 1

    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il and cook the macaroni according to package directions until al dente.

  2. 2

    While the pasta cooks, melt the butter in a medium saucepan over medium heat.

  3. 3

    Whisk in the flour, salt, pepper, garlic powder, and ground mustard to create a roux, cooking for 1 minute.

  4. 4

    Slowly pour in the milk while whisking constantly to prevent lumps, and simmer until the sauce thickens.

  5. 5

    Remove the saucepan from the heat and stir in the shredded cheddar cheese until completely melted and smooth.

  6. 6

    Drain the cooked macaroni and return it to the large pot.

  7. 7

    Pour the cheese sauce over the macaroni and toss gently until every noodle is evenly coated.

  8. 8

    Serve immediately while hot and creamy.
